WebJun 27, 2024 · The Court determined that the Government’s acquisition of Carpenter’s CSLI was a Fourth Amendment search. The Court correspondingly held that the Government must generally obtain a warrant supported by probable cause before acquiring CSLI records. This Court explained that its decision was narrow.
